Kursk head Smirnov: a man posing as a military man was detained by BARS fighters
Soldiers of the BARS detachment and soldiers of the Armed Forces identified a man posing as a military man in the Rylsky region of the Kursk region attacked by the Armed Forces of Ukraine (AFU). The head of the region, Alexey Smirnov, announced the detention of the impostor in Telegram.
According to Smirnov, the fraudster was detained. After the arrest, the military discovered that he was wanted.
“He was handed over to the police for further investigation. Thanks to our defenders for their teamwork and dedication to their work!” — the official wrote in a blog.
Earlier it was reported about the detention in Stary Oskol of swindlers posing as Akhmat fighters and collecting donations from Russians. Volunteers managed to track them down, who then called the real Akhmat special forces from Belgorod.
